		<description><![CDATA[The Doge Palace incorporates the whole glorious history of the Venetian Republic. Little is known about its origins and architects. It is assumed that the Doges Angelo Partecipazio und Giustianio Partecipazio made this magnificent palace the Doges´ headquarter and official residence towards the end of the 9th Century. 		<description><![CDATA[Mallorca (derived from Latin &#8220;insula maior&#8221; (larger island)), the largest of the Balearic islands, has become a popular holiday destination for tourists from all over the world in recent years. The name of the island has become a synonym for cheap mass tourism since the 1960s.
